The Core i7-6700T is a much slower gaming CPU than the Ryzen 3 3300X, however, it's a slightly better value for money, as it's $45.99 cheaper!
Advantages of the Core i7-6700T
- Up to 33% cheaper – $95.00 vs $140.99
- A slightly better value for money for gaming
- Consumes up to 46% less energy – 35 vs 65 Watts
- Can run games without a dedicated GPU as it has integrated graphics
Advantages of the Ryzen 3 3300X
- A much faster CPU for gaming
